Integrate Microsoft Fabric — Unified Data Pipeline
Connect Microsoft Fabric in 5 minutes. Your agent queries dataset freshness, ingestion volume, pipeline lag, and backfill status—then enriches it with cross-channel context from 1,000+ marketing and analytics sources for complete visibility.






Key Takeaways Connect marketing data to Microsoft Fabric
Improvado creates direct data pipelines from your marketing platforms into Microsoft Fabric's unified analytics environment. The platform extracts data from Google Ads, Facebook, Salesforce, and 500+ other sources automatically. Your marketing data flows into Fabric's OneLake storage with real-time synchronization. No custom ETL development or manual data movement required.
Unified marketing analytics in Fabric
Marketing data arrives in Microsoft Fabric pre-transformed through Improvado's Marketing Common Data Model. Campaign metrics, customer data, and performance indicators are normalized for immediate analysis in Fabric's compute engines. You can run SQL queries, machine learning models, and real-time analytics on unified marketing data. Cross-channel attribution and customer journey analysis become possible with consistent data schemas.
Data objects and fields Improvado extracts from Microsoft Fabric
| Object | Fields |
|---|---|
| Campaign | cost impressions clicks conversions CPC CTR status |
| Ad Group | bids impressions clicks spend quality_score |
| Keyword | match_type CPC impressions clicks conversions |
| Ad | ad_type CTR impressions spend destination_url |
From connection to autonomous action in three steps
Connect
Connect your Microsoft Fabric workspace using service principal authentication or Azure AD OAuth. Grant read access to lakehouses, warehouses, and pipeline metadata across your capacity.
Ask
Ask questions like 'which semantic models have stale data?' or 'show me warehouse query performance by user' or 'what pipelines failed in the last 6 hours?'
Act
The agent pauses or resumes pipelines, refreshes semantic models on demand, adjusts capacity scaling settings, and triggers notebook runs when data quality thresholds are breached.
What teams ask their AI agent about Microsoft Fabric
Real prompts from enterprise marketing teams. The agent reads your data, answers in seconds, and takes action when you ask.
Analyze customer journey data across all touchpoints using Fabric's machine learning capabilities
Your AI agent analyzes Microsoft Fabric data and delivers actionable insights — automatically, in seconds.
Run real-time attribution models on unified campaign data from Google, Facebook, and email platforms
Your AI agent analyzes Microsoft Fabric data and delivers actionable insights — automatically, in seconds.
Generate executive dashboards combining marketing performance with sales and finance data in Fabric
Your AI agent analyzes Microsoft Fabric data and delivers actionable insights — automatically, in seconds.
Your agent doesn't just read Fabric — it orchestrates pipelines
Read
Reads pipeline execution logs, warehouse query performance metrics, lakehouse storage utilization, semantic model refresh status, capacity consumption patterns, notebook run history, and data flow health indicators.
Write
Pauses or resumes data pipelines, triggers semantic model refreshes, scales capacity units up or down, executes parameterized notebooks, modifies pipeline schedules, and updates workspace access permissions.
Monitor
Monitors pipeline failure rates, warehouse query latency spikes, capacity throttling events, lakehouse storage growth trends, semantic model staleness, and cross-workspace dependency health.
Query lakehouse metrics, trigger data refreshes, and monitor schema drift through Claude, ChatGPT, Cursor, or any MCP client. Every pipeline action, query, and alert is logged and governed automatically.
| Pipeline | Runtime | Success Rate |
|---|---|---|
| store-sales-hourly | 4.2 min | 99.8% |
| inventory-sync-realtime | 1.8 min | 98.9% |
| customer-behavior-daily | 18.7 min | 97.2% |
| supply-chain-warehouse | 31.4 min | 94.6% |
| pricing-optimization-batch | 12.3 min | 99.1% |
Send Microsoft Fabric data anywhere
Load normalized data to your preferred warehouse, BI tool, or cloud storage. Click any destination to see its integration guide.
They extract data. Improvado deploys an agent.
Traditional tools move data from A to B. Improvado gives you an AI agent that reads, acts, and monitors — with Microsoft Fabric as one of 1,000+ integrated sources.
| Feature | Improvado | Supermetrics | Funnel.io | Fivetran |
|---|---|---|---|---|
| Data fields extracted | 200+ | ~90 | ~120 | ~80 |
| Total integrations | 1,000+ | ~150 | ~500 | ~300 |
| Cross-channel normalization (CDM) | ✓ Built-in | ✗ Manual | ● Basic mapping | ✗ Raw only |
| AI Agent access (MCP) | ✓ Read, Write, Monitor | ✗ | ✗ | ✗ |
| Data warehouse destinations | ✓ 16+ warehouses & BI tools | Sheets, Looker, BigQuery | BigQuery, Snowflake, Redshift | ✓ Broad warehouse support |
| Refresh frequency | Every 15 min | Scheduled triggers | Daily / 6hr | Every 15 min (premium) |
| SOC 2 Type II & HIPAA | ✓ | ✗ SOC 2 only | ✓ SOC 2 | ✓ |
| Best for | Teams that want an AI agent, not a pipeline | Small teams, spreadsheets | Mid-market, data teams | Engineering-led ELT pipelines |
Comparison based on publicly available documentation as of April 2026. Feature availability may vary by plan tier.
Frequently asked questions
Which marketing platforms connect to Microsoft Fabric through Improvado?
How does data flow into Microsoft Fabric's OneLake?
Can I use Fabric's AI capabilities with marketing data from Improvado?
Does the integration support real-time marketing data?
How is marketing data transformed for Microsoft Fabric?
What's the setup process for Fabric integration?
"Improvado saves about 90 hours per week and allows us to focus on data analysis."
"Improvado's reporting tool effortlessly integrates all our marketing data so we can easily track users across their entire digital journey. This saves me and my team countless hours."
Put an AI agent on your Microsoft Fabric today
Connect in under 5 minutes. Your agent starts reading, acting, and monitoring immediately.